Boyd, MN vs Kiester, MN
Boyd, MN and Kiester, MN have a very similar cost of living, with only a 2.8% difference in their overall index. Boyd scores 76 while Kiester scores 78 on the cost of living index, where 100 represents the national average. The day-to-day expenses for residents in both cities are comparable, though differences emerge when looking at specific categories.
When it comes to buying, median home values in Boyd are $26,100 compared to $52,600 in Kiester, a 50% gap.
Median household income in Boyd is $54,500 compared to $49,167 in Kiester (+10.8%). Boyd offers a double advantage: higher earnings combined with a lower cost of living, giving residents significantly more purchasing power.
